National Consultation on Open Solutions for e-Governance
The need for developing standards for interoperability among various e-Governance applications has a great relevance for ensuring success of National e-Governance Plan (NeGP). The government has already created a draft policy, which is open for discussion and feedback from various stakeholder groups (see http://egovstandards.gov.in/public-review/egscontent.2008-08-22.3525430649/base_view).
Keeping in view the importance of the subject, we have decided to host a series of consultations to generate awareness and to get inputs. The first national consultation in the series is scheduled to be hosted as a dedicated session on "Open Solutions for e-Governance" during Skoch Summit 2008 India @ Work (www.indiaatwork.in) on October 23, 2008 at India Habitat Center from 2.00 pm - 5.30 pm. In this round presentations are expected from Red Hat, TCS, Department of IT, NIC, IBM & Sun Microsystems etc. Since large number of domain experts and users are traveling from across the country to attend this summit and given that the policy is open for public review, this may be an ideal occasion to get a first hand feel. Some of the issues that this consultation seeks to focus on include:
1. Rationale and implications of the draft policy on promotion of e-governance in India ? Feedback and suggestions.
2. What could be the institutional mechanisms for supporting open solution implementations in the government? 3. What are the best examples of open solutions that are worth sharing and replicating everywhere and how can such a sharing be enabled? 4. How to further enhance the skill base for open solution implementations? By hosting a series of multi stakeholder consultations on the subject, we propose to facilitate a deeper understanding and learning of the issues, ideate on solutions and provide an informed participatory feedback into policy from an independent platform.
